Educational Qualification
The primary requirement for appearing in the GATE exam is the educational qualification. Candidates must have completed or be in the final year of their undergraduate program in biotechnology or a related field. The accepted degrees include:
1. Bachelor’s Degree in Biotechnology: Candidates with a B.Tech/B.E. in Biotechnology are eligible to apply. This is the most common qualification for GATE Biotechnology aspirants.
2. Bachelor’s Degree in Allied Fields: If you have a Bachelor’s degree in related fields such as Biomedical Engineering, Biochemistry, or Genetic Engineering, you are also eligible to apply.
3. B.Sc. Graduates: Candidates with a Bachelor of Science (B.Sc.) degree in biotechnology or related fields can apply for the GATE Biotechnology exam. However, their program must be a four-year course or an integrated program.
4. Integrated Master’s Degree: Students currently in the final or pre-final year of an integrated M.Sc. or M.Tech in biotechnology or related fields are eligible to apply. This includes integrated courses that combine undergraduate and postgraduate studies.
5. International Candidates: Candidates from countries such as Nepal, Bangladesh, Sri Lanka, Ethiopia, and the UAE can apply for GATE if they have a degree equivalent to the qualifications mentioned above.
It is important to note that candidates currently in their final year of study must submit a certificate from their institution confirming they are in their final year. Graduates must provide proof of degree completion during the admission process.
Age Limit :
One of the most favorable aspects of the GATE exam is that there is no age limit for applicants. Whether you are a fresh graduate or a working professional looking to advance your career, you can appear for the GATE Biotechnology exam regardless of your age. This flexibility allows candidates from all walks of life to attempt the exam, provided they meet the educational qualifications.
Nationality :
GATE is not restricted to Indian citizens. Candidates from various international countries are also eligible to apply for the exam. For GATE Biotechnology 2025, the following nationalities are accepted:
- India
- Nepal
- Bangladesh
- Sri Lanka
- Ethiopia
- United Arab Emirates (UAE)
International candidates must have qualifications equivalent to the Indian Bachelor’s degree in biotechnology or related fields to be eligible.
Number of Attempts
Unlike some competitive exams that limit the number of times you can appear, GATE allows unlimited attempts. Candidates can appear for the exam as many times as they wish, making it easier for individuals to improve their scores or attempt the exam in different years without any restrictions. This is particularly advantageous for those who may not succeed in their first attempt but wish to try again after further preparation.
Application Process
To apply for GATE Biotechnology 2025, candidates must fill out the application form available on the official GATE website. The application form requires you to provide personal details, academic information, and documents such as degree certificates, ID proof, and passport-sized photographs. Make sure to double-check the information you provide, as any discrepancies could lead to the rejection of your application.
Once the form is submitted and the application fee is paid, candidates can download their admit cards from the official website before the exam date.
